San Juan County, United States

San Juan County is an administrative subregion in Colorado in United States with a population of approximately 699 people.

The regional headquarters of San Juan County (San Juan County) is located in Silverton (Silverton) with a population of 637 people. The distance as the crow flies from San Juan County's regional headquarters Silverton to United States's capital Washington (Washington) is approximately 2,667 km (1,657 mi).
